The Mysterious Plot of God

There is a difference between seeing God's mysterious ways as illogical versus nonlinear. Illogical implies incoherence due to a fundamental contradiction. Nonlinear gives room for the possibility of coherence being revealed in a nonsequential manner.

Story lovers rightly complain at a narrative that is finished but illogical in its fundamentally incoherent storyline. On the other hand, they experience narrative excitement in being delightfully outsmarted by the author when a story is finished with a plot twist that restores coherence in a satisfying nonlinear sequence.
